Client Alert: California Publishes Draft List of 4,160 Companies Under Climate Disclosure Laws

The California Air Resources Board (CARB) has published a preliminary list of 4,160 companies that may be subject to: SB 253 or SB 261. The list also shows whether a company is flagged for SB 261 only or for both SB 261 and SB 253. The list can be found at the link below.

A few notes from KERAMIDA:

  • The list was built using California Secretary of State (SoS) filings (through March 2022) and name-matching across datasets. So some companies may be missing or mismatched. 

  • It is meant to help develop the fee regulation. Each company is still responsible for compliance, whether it appears on the list or not.

  • Exemptions discussed at CARB’s workshops are not yet reflected.

  • CARB is seeking stakeholder feedback. Companies that think they’re in scope (or may qualify for an exemption) are encouraged to complete the voluntary survey below.
